Being a physician assistant is a lifelong dream of mine. The idea of being able to help people in their time of need, provide medical care, and make a difference in their lives is incredibly appealing to me. In this essay, I will discuss the reasons why I want to pursue a career as a physician assistant and how this aligns with my academic and personal aspirations. Through thorough research and analysis, I will present evidence to support my thesis that becoming a physician assistant is not only a career path that suits my skills and interests but also a profession that allows me to contribute positively to society.

One of the main reasons why I want to be a physician assistant is my passion for helping others. From a young age, I have always been drawn to caring for others and making a difference in their lives. Becoming a physician assistant would enable me to combine my love for healthcare with my desire to make a positive impact. According to the American Academy of Physician Assistants (AAPA), physician assistants are trained to provide comprehensive medical care under the supervision of a licensed physician. They play a crucial role in diagnosing and treating patients, conducting physical exams, and prescribing medication. By becoming a physician assistant, I can directly help individuals in need and contribute to their overall well-being.

Furthermore, the role of a physician assistant allows for a collaborative approach to patient care, which resonates with my belief in teamwork. According to a study published in the Journal of the American Academy of Physician Assistants, collaboration between physicians and physician assistants results in improved patient outcomes and increased patient satisfaction. As a physician assistant, I would have the opportunity to work closely with phys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als to provide the best possible care for patients. This collaborative approach not only enhances the quality of care but also fosters a supportive and enriching work environment, which is important to me.

Another reason why I am drawn to the profession of a physician assistant is the academic requirements involved. As someone who has always excelled in the sciences, I find the academic rigor of this career path both challenging and fulfilling. To become a physician assistant, one must complete a rigorous educational program, usually at the master's level. According to the Physician Assistant Education Association (PAEA), these programs typically include a combination of classroom instruction and clinical rotations, ensuring that students receive a comprehensive education in various medical disciplines.

Additionally, the opportunity to continuously learn and expand my knowledge is another aspect that appeals to me. The field of medicine is constantly evolving, with new research and advancements being made every day. As a physician assistant, I would have the opportunity to stay up-to-date with the latest medical practices and contribute to the advancement of healthcare. This aligns with my curiosity and desire for lifelong learning, as I believe that staying knowledgeable and informed is essential for providing the best care possible.

Finally, the career prospects and job security in the field of physician assistants are highly attractive to me.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the demand for physician assistants is projected to grow significantly in the coming years, with a job growth rate of 31% between 2019 and 2029. This high demand is a result of various factors, including an aging population, an increase in chronic diseases, and a shortage of primary care physicians. These statistics indicate that pursuing a career as a physician assistant would provide me with stability and job security, which are important considerations when choosing a profession.

In addition to job security, the role of a physician assistant offers a wide range of career opportunities. Physician assistants can work in various settings, including hospitals, clinics, and specialty practices. They can specialize in different areas of medicine, such as pediatrics, surgery, or emergency medicine. This versatility allows for professional growth and the ability to adapt to changing healthcare needs. By becoming a physician assistant, I would have the flexibility to explore different specialties and find my niche within the medical field.

Conclusion

In conclusion, my desire to become a physician assistant is driven by a passion for helping others, the alignment of the academic requirements with my strengths and interests, and the wide range of career opportunities and job security offered by this profession. Through thorough research and analysis, I have presented evidence to support my thesis that becoming a physician assistant is not only a career path that suits my skills and interests but also a profession that allows me to contribute positively to society. By combining my love for healthcare with my desire to make a difference, I am confident that pursuing a career as a physician assistant is the right path for me.
